The vitreous is a homogeneous,transparent gel-like structure composed of water(98%),collagen type Ⅱ and hyaluronic acid.Collagen fibers are arranged in a three-dimensional grid-like structure to which hyaluronic acid is attached.Hyaluronic acid has moisturizing properties.When young,collagen and hyaluronic acid are evenly distributed to maintain the transparency of the vitreous.With age changes or pathological damage,the composition of the vitreous changes,the collagen framework gradually collapses,the vitreous liquefies,damages its transparency,and floaters occur.The main methods for the treatment of floaters include observation and follow-up,Nd∶YAG laser and vitrectomy.This article reviews the etiology of floaters and the advantages and limitations of Nd∶YAG laser therapy for floaters.
